Ozzy and Sharon Osbourne 's eldest daughter , Aimee , announced yesterday, the 21st, under the band name ARO (her initials), the release of her first album, Vacare Adamaré , via Make Records. Along with the news, the artist shared the single "House Of Lies".
The project began about a decade ago, and the singer explains in an interview with AltPressthe reason behind the delay in its release. “For me, I always felt like I was being run over by a train,” Aimee says about her family's legacy. “And every time I tried to be taken seriously, for a long time, because people had preconceived notions about how I should sound. Because of the family name. And also, you know, people assumed that if you come from a certain background, you have access to unlimited funds and that you have the right to delve into those funds.”
The artist also has a background as an actress, and recently completed the script treatment for a film about her parents' story, Sharon and Ozzy, she reveals, but adds that she can't say much about the production.
